Material Selection and Product Structure

Quality control begins before components enter the production line. Lamp housings, lenses, electronic parts, sealing materials, connectors, and fastening elements all influence the service characteristics of a finished lighting assembly. Materials need to suit the intended vehicle environment, where exposure to sunlight, moisture, vibration, temperature variation, road dust, and mechanical movement can affect component condition.

A suitable housing must maintain structural integrity while supporting accurate positioning of internal parts. The lens should provide consistent light transmission and preserve its appearance during regular vehicle use. Electrical components require appropriate compatibility with the vehicle system, while connectors need secure contact and suitable protection against environmental influence.

Manufacturers can establish incoming inspection procedures to check dimensions, surface condition, material consistency, and component specifications. Such checks create a controlled starting point for subsequent assembly work and help reduce the possibility of component-related defects entering production.

Precision During Manufacturing

Production accuracy has a direct relationship with lamp performance. Even when individual components meet their intended specifications, inaccurate positioning during assembly can affect optical distribution, appearance, fastening stability, or electrical connection.

Modern production therefore relies on standardized working procedures. Fixtures can assist with component positioning, while assembly equipment helps maintain repeatable operations. Workers also play an important role by following defined procedures for fitting, fastening, wiring, sealing, and surface inspection.

Attention to detail is especially relevant when a lamp contains several functional sections within one housing. Stop, turn, tail, and reverse functions need appropriate optical separation while remaining visually coordinated as a complete assembly. Consistent assembly methods can help maintain uniformity across production batches and support dependable installation.

Quality control should also consider cosmetic details. Scratches, uneven joints, loose parts, surface marks, contamination, or inconsistent lens positioning may affect customer perception even when the lamp remains electrically functional. Visual inspection therefore forms a useful part of the manufacturing process.

Electrical and Lighting Inspection

Functional testing provides another important quality checkpoint. Finished lamps can be inspected for illumination, wiring response, connector contact, and individual lighting functions. Each section should respond according to its intended purpose, allowing installers and vehicle users to operate the lighting system with confidence.

Optical inspection can also examine light distribution, brightness consistency, lens condition, and illumination uniformity. These checks help identify problems that may not be visible during a simple exterior examination.

Electrical testing can be arranged at suitable production stages rather than being limited to the final workstation. Early verification allows manufacturing personnel to identify potential wiring or component issues before a unit proceeds through additional assembly operations.

Sealing and Environmental Protection

Automotive lamps operate in environments where moisture and temperature changes are common. Water entering a lamp housing may affect electrical components, internal surfaces, connectors, and optical elements. Consequently, sealing deserves careful attention during production.

Manufacturers can inspect sealing surfaces, gasket placement, housing joints, and related assembly areas to verify that protection measures are correctly applied. Environmental testing may also be used according to the product design and intended application.

Vibration resistance is another consideration. Vehicles encounter road movement, uneven surfaces, engine vibration, and repeated mechanical stress. A well-controlled assembly process should therefore pay attention to fastening points, internal component positioning, connector stability, and housing structure.

Final Inspection and Traceability

A comprehensive final inspection brings together the results of earlier quality checkpoints. Inspectors can review appearance, assembly condition, electrical function, lens integrity, sealing areas, connectors, and packaging before products leave the facility.

Traceability also contributes to production management. Recording production batches, inspection results, component information, and relevant manufacturing details can make it easier to investigate unusual issues and maintain consistent procedures.

Packaging deserves attention as well. Even a carefully manufactured lamp can suffer damage during handling or transportation if protective packaging is unsuitable. Proper internal support, surface protection, and secure placement can help preserve the finished product until it reaches its destination.
